in reply to DBI speed up needed on MySQL
Do you really need all 200 columns when you select? If not, you could select only those that you do need and save yourself some bandwidth. Also, I don't know if it's faster than fetchrow_hashref, but I like to use fetch like so when I need access to the columns by name
Maybe I should benchmark it...my @fields = qw(foo bar baz); my %results; $sth->execute(); $sth->bind_columns(@results{@fields}); while( $sth->fetch() ) { #your results will be available in %results }
